The University of Potsdam is a young, large academic institution in a beautiful setting. It is also known as Europe's fourth-largest educational and research institution. The University of Potsdam researches the natural sciences, humanities, and social sciences. It adheres to the principle of research-based instruction in all of its academic programs and strives for excellence in teaching through award-winning faculty training programs.
The University of Potsdam was founded in 1991 by the amalgamation of the Karl Liebknecht College of Education and the Brandenburg State College. And the university has largely come out of the Education College.

The University of Potsdam is located in Potsdam, Brandenburg, Germany. It is is the capital and largest city of the German state of Brandenburg and also part of the Berlin/Brandenburg Metropolitan Region.
The University of Potsdam has been affiliated with Ministerium für Wissenschaft, Forschung und Kultur, Brandenburg (Ministry of Science, Research and Culture of Brandenburg).
The University of Potsdam is the largest institution of higher education in the state. It offers UG and PG programs in fields like business administration, bioinformatics, nutritional science, history, and psychology. It offers single subject as well as double subject bachelor’s degree courses.

Saarland University does not charge any tuition fee for any of its courses. Both the EU and international students are free from paying any tuition fee. But the students are eligible to pay a semester fee of 283 Euros which includes the student services and public transport.
